Output 48878ce600ec881c36ae83dba124722ba2790ca76ab5d22a5ea0539a957b2531:3

value
515439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118acd83a6fb44f7d8519e6e75806f672e7841fe OP_EQUAL
address
33HmgzUfzzWDaLRXAHPVnNFd3LtjzwbkSx
transaction
48878ce600ec881c36ae83dba124722ba2790ca76ab5d22a5ea0539a957b2531
spent
true